Answer:
Shane had $240 at the beginning of his trip.
Step-by-step explanation:
Shane returned from a trip to Las Vegas with $420 and this is 75% more of at the beginning.
Let us assume the money he carried at the beginning of the trip was $x
At present he is having 75% more means total money he has = x+75% of x
This total amount is equal to $420
Therefore x + .75x = 420
x(1 +.75) =420
1.75 x = 420
Now by dividing both sides by 1.75
x = 420÷1.75
= $240
Therefore the amount he carried in the beginning of the trip is $240.

Answer:
The standard error of the mean is 0.02
Step-by-step explanation:
Here, we want to calculate the standard error of the mean.
Mathematically;
standard error of mean = SD/ √n
where SD is the standard deviation and n is the number of samples
From the question, SD = 0.22 and n = 121
Inserting this into the equation
Standard error of the mean = 0.22/√121
= 0.22/11 = 0.02
